T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

2,587 of the 5,076 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in AT&T (T)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$158B — up 4.3% from $151B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 346 funds opened new T positions and 74 closed out — a net gain of 272 holders — while 1,092 added to existing stakes and 949 trimmed.

The largest buyer was BlackRock, adding an estimated $714M. The largest seller was Fidelity Investments, cutting an estimated $448M.
